So, let's dive in and learn how to become a master at delegating tasks!Delegating tasks effectively is not just about assigning work to others; it involves proper planning, communication, and follow-up.

When done correctly, delegation can save you time, reduce stress, and boost productivity. To effectively delegate tasks in your roofing business, follow these steps:1.Identify Tasks: The first step in delegation is identifying which tasks can be delegated. These are usually repetitive or time-consuming tasks that can be completed by someone else without compromising quality.

2.Choose the Right Person:

When delegating a task, it's essential to choose the right person for the job. Consider their skills, experience, and workload to ensure they can handle the task effectively.

3.Communicate Clearly:

Clearly communicate the task's expectations, deadlines, and desired outcomes to the person you are delegating it to.

This will prevent misunderstandings and ensure the task is completed as expected.

4.Provide Resources:

Make sure the person you are delegating to has all the necessary resources to complete the task successfully. This could include information, tools, or training.

5.Monitor Progress:

While it's essential to trust your team members to complete delegated tasks, it's also crucial to monitor their progress and offer support if needed.

6.Provide Feedback:

Once the task is completed, provide feedback to your team member. This will help them improve and feel valued for their contribution. By following these steps, you can effectively delegate tasks in your roofing business and improve overall efficiency and productivity.

Scheduling and Time Tracking

One of the biggest challenges in managing a roofing business is keeping track of tasks and ensuring that they are completed on time. This is where software with scheduling and time tracking capabilities can be a game changer for your business. With the help of this software, you can easily allocate tasks to your team members and set deadlines for them.

This not only helps in keeping track of progress, but also ensures that tasks are completed within the given timeframe. This can significantly improve the efficiency of your team and streamline your projects. In addition to task allocation and deadline setting, scheduling and time tracking software can also assist with payroll and invoicing. By accurately tracking the time spent on each task, you can easily calculate the amount to be paid to each team member. This can save you a lot of time and effort compared to manually tracking and calculating hours worked. Moreover, this software can also help with invoicing by automatically generating invoices based on the tasks completed and the time spent on them.

This ensures accurate and timely invoicing, which is crucial for maintaining good relationships with clients. Choosing the Best Software

In addition to delegating tasks, having the right software can also streamline your roofing projects and business management. Here are some features to look for when choosing software for your roofing business:
  • Project Management: Look for software that allows you to create and manage projects efficiently. This will help you keep track of deadlines, assign tasks, and monitor progress.
  • Team Collaboration: Choose software that promotes collaboration among team members.

    This can include features such as real-time messaging, file sharing, and project commenting.

  • Time Tracking: Time tracking is crucial for accurately billing clients and monitoring project progress. Look for software that allows you to track time spent on tasks and generate reports.
  • Task Assignment: The software should have the ability to assign tasks to specific team members and set due dates. This will help ensure that everyone knows what they need to do and when it needs to be done.
  • Integration: Consider software that can integrate with other tools or platforms you already use. This can help streamline your workflow and avoid duplicate data entry.
By choosing the right software for your roofing business, you can improve efficiency, communication, and overall project management.
